Friends Village At Woodstown (alr)
Friends Village At Woodstown (alr) is a retirement facility located in WOODSTOWN in the 08098 zip code area. Some of the services it may offer to New Jersey seniors include 67 senior apartments, assisted living, memory care and senior living units. Full list of services and amenities that may be offered by Friends Village At Woodstown (alr) can be seen below.
Address: ONE FRIENDS DRIVE, Woodstown, New Jersey 08098
County: SALEM County
Capacity: 67 senior citizens
Licence# NJ75A002

What is the cost structure of retirement communities like Friends Village At Woodstown (alr)?
The cost of retirement communities such as Friends Village At Woodstown (alr) can vary widely based on several factors. These factors include location, the type of community (e.g., independent living, assisted living, or memory care), the size of the living space, and the range of services and amenities provided. Monthly fees typically cover accommodation, meals, utilities, maintenance, and some level of healthcare services. Some communities may also require an entrance fee or a buy-in fee, which can be a significant upfront cost. It's crucial to thoroughly review the pricing structure and contracts before choosing a retirement community to ensure you understand all associated costs and payment options.
